Job Description

The World Health Organization is a specialized agency of the United Nations that is concerned with international public health. It was established on 7 April 1948, headquartered in Geneva, Switzerland.

DUTIES

Under the supervision of the Operations Officer, the Information Technology Officer is responsible for the following duties:

  • Manages and oversees information technology infrastructure services and project management of IT projects in the country office.
  • Supervise and manage daily activities of the information technology team, ensuring service requests are attended to.
  • In coordination with UNON responsible for the installation, maintenance, configuration, administration, and reliable operation of the LAN/WAN network infrastructure in compliance with WHO standards.
  • Responsible for the maintenance, configuration, administration, and reliable operation of managed workstation environment, data centre server farm, and data storage areas within the country.
  • Manage, support, and maintain collaborative tools, such as SharePoint and other online video conferencing platforms
  • Implement and ensure appropriate processes for data protection, backup, disaster recovery, and fail over procedures are in place.
  • Monitor server and communications infrastructure performance, including VSAT, Internet links and services and telephony systems.
  • Responsible for security/cybersecurity processes and procedures and ensure prompt remediation of discovered threats and vulnerabilities.
  • Responsible for capacity and transition planning, and overall infrastructure performance.
  • Develop and maintain appropriate documentation and policies related to end-user support and the infrastructure.
  • Provide internal training/support to staff on the use of computer hardware, software and IT related services/tools.
  • Contribute to the preparations of budgets, work programs, and spending plans related to information and communications technology.
  • Collaborate with IT colleagues in the WHO Regional Office and other country offices as well as WHO HQ for regional and global IT projects as and when necessary.
  • Maintain the IT assets inventory (hardware, software and licenses).
  • Performs other duties as required.

REQUIRED QUALIFICATIONS

Education

  • Essential: University degree or equivalent training and/or experience, in Computer Science, Electrical Engineering or any other related field.
  • Desirable: PRINCE2, ITIL, Microsoft and CISCO Certifications will be an asset.

Experience

  • Essential: At least 5 years of experience in the implementation, administration, and maintenance of workstations, servers and network infrastructure, end-user support and project management.
  • Desirable: Experience in project management as well as solid knowledge of technology trends for effective user and ICT infrastructural support.

Skills

  • Strong knowledge in LAN/WAN architecture, configuration, and administration.
  • Practical knowledge and administration of Microsoft Windows server and workstation operating systems, active directory, and associated components, end-point detection and response systems, backup software applications.
  • Practical knowledge and understanding knowledge of virtualization, Hyper-V, VMWare, or equivalent.
  • Practical knowledge and understanding of CISCO switches, routers, active devices, and software.
  • Knowledge in implementation and managing IT security/cybersecurity systems and tools.
  • Good analytical and problem-solving skills be intuitive with a high sense of responsibility towards achieving results in a timely manner.
  • Demonstrated ability to write technical documentation and use various project management methodologies
  • Ability to work well in a team setting and under pressure.

WHO Competencies

  • Teamwork
  • Respecting and promoting individual and cultural differences
  • Communication
  • Producing results
  • Moving forward in a changing environment

Use of Language Skills

  • Essential: Expert knowledge of English.
